DETAILED TASKS
6.
More specifically, the Centre will be charged with the following tasks once it is activated:
(a)
(b)
(c)
(d)
to establish communications with the GSECC, the Security Forces and other available sources in order to ascertain the location, extent, nature and likely development of the civil disturbances, or other emergency;
to arrange for periodic up-dates of the information gathered through (a) above;
to establish contacts with public transport operators and jointly to
assess
(i)
the number and type of vehicles each public transport operator is capable of deploying;
(ii) the availability of labour and
transport for labour;
(iii) the availability of fuel supplies
and means of transporting them; and
(iv) in the case of buses and trams,
the availability and location of secure areas for parking and cash handling and arrangements with CAS/Security Forces and operators to remove the vehicles to these areas (see Annexures A and B to this Part);
